Mayfair Gold Confirms Fenn-Gib Infrastructure Sites, Advances South Block Targets

Toronto – September 11, 2026 -- Mayfair Gold Corp. (TSXV: MFG) (NYSE American: MINE) has completed a 23-hole, 6,184-metre condemnation drilling program confirming that its planned infrastructure sites at the Fenn-Gib Project in Timmins, Ontario require no layout changes, the company said.

Condemnation drilling validates infrastructure plan from 2026 Pre-Feasibility Study

The program, which included two redrills, tested locations for key project infrastructure identified in the 2026 Pre-Feasibility Study and confirmed the tested sites remain suitable, removing a potential design risk ahead of permitting.

South Block targets move toward drill-ready status for early 2027

Mayfair mapped more than 95% of known outcrops across the North and South blocks and collected 127 grab samples for gold assay and multi-element geochemical analysis during the 2026 summer program. Vice President of Exploration Adree DeLazzer said the fieldwork strengthened geological understanding of both blocks and advanced priority South Block targets toward planned drilling in early 2027.

3D geochemical model expands with over 900 ICP-MS assays

The company is building an integrated 3D geological and geochemical model of the Fenn-Gib deposit, incorporating more than 900 in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ry assays to date. Acid-based accounting assays are also being folded into environmental baseline studies, while the model is designed to support geo-metallurgy work and property-wide pathfinder-element vectoring.

Grade control results from June prompt consideration of infill drilling

Mayfair is evaluating options, including targeted infill drilling, to build on favorable results from a grade control program reported June 18, 2026. The company is finalizing separate fall and winter exploration programs.

Fenn-Gib carries a 4.3 million ounce indicated resource and near-surface reserve

The Fenn-Gib deposit hosts a 4.3 million ounce indicated mineral resource (181.3 million tonnes at 0.74 g/t gold), with the PFS targeting a higher-grade 1 million ounce probable reserve (25.1 million tonnes at 1.29 g/t) sitting near-surface. The PFS outlines initial development capital of C$450 million, a base-case payback period of 2.7 years, and cumulative free cash flow of US$896 million over the first six years of production at a US$3,100/oz gold price. Mayfair targets construction start in 2028 and initial production in 2030.

Drill core analysis for the program was conducted by Swastika Laboratories Ltd., an ISO/IEC 17025-accredited independent lab, with surface drilling carried out by Black Diamond Drilling and Wiijiiwaagan Drilling Limited Partnerships.
